The original 36 Ford battery is not the same size as any of the modern replacements, which all come in group sizes (standards). I even got a replacement reproduction Ford battery and it did not fit properly in my 35. I had to add filler strips so the battery would not shift in the original location, and had to insulate the floor cover to prevent possible shorting of post. The battery did not last but 2 years. I now run an Optima in the stock location using a bracket (no additional holes) to lower the Optima

Ken - The Green Book says the dimensions are 10 1/2 X 7 1/8 X 7 1/4. P/N 81A-10655-A for 100 Amp-Hr, -B for 90 Amp-Hr, same size. I didn't see a Group number.

The battery that you are looking for was called a "2N" and was only a total of 6 3/4 high and safly went below the floor of the V8 car & trucks. NO LONGER MADE. The VW battery is low like the original Ford and is a 19L that still can be ordered by your NAPA Store (I think they added a couple more letters to the number. Other solution is to lower the battery box and buy the 6V battery for tractors at Tractor Supply, $79.00. I tried Optima but ernt back to traditional 6 Volt from Sam's Club or Tractor Supply. Then in one car I moved it to below the back seat because I did''t like it being lower than the original. (I don't get them judged)
